Salina Man Arrested After Shooting Video Up A Woman's Dress

Clay, N.Y. – An 18-year-old from Salina has been arrested after Sheriff's Deputies say he followed a woman around Wegmans taking pictures up her skirt.

Nicholas Cerio was at the store on Oswego Road in Clay on Aug. 1. That is when deputies say that he used his cell phone to record video footage up the woman's dress.  The woman, aware of what had happened, contacted Wegmans Customer Service; who then reached out to law enforcement, who launched an investigation.

Cerio is charged with felony unlawful surveillance and has been released from jail.
